Prayer : Writ Petition filed under Article 226 of the Constitution of India, praying this Court to issue a Writ of Certiorari, to call for the records pertaining to the impugned order in Na.Ka.No.O1/37368/2021 dated 01.02.2022 on the file of the Respondent No.2 insofar as the petitioner is concerned and quash the same as illegal.

For Petitioner : Mr.Aswin Rajasimman for T.Lajapathi Roy For R-1, R-2 and R-4 : Mr.G.Suriyananth, Additional Government Pleader

ORDER

Though the petitioner herein was transferred pursuant to the transfer counselling, the respondents herein had passed the impugned order, dated 01.02.2022, cancelling the order of transfer.

2. In the same impugned order, apart from the petitioner, one more employee, namely, Mr.S.Chandrakumaravel's transfer was also cancelled. When the co-employee, S.Chandrakumaravel, had challenged the order of 2/7

cancellation before this Court in W.P.(MD).No.2980 of 2022, the same was dismissed on 15.02.2022. Challenging the order of dismissal, he had preferred a Writ Appeal before this Court in W.A.(MD).No.177 of 2022 and by an order, dated, 21.06.2022, the Writ Appeal came to be allowed in the following manner:

"11.Having regard to the fact that the post of warden and teacher is inter-changeable, this Court is unable to find any real object behind conducting counselling exclusively for teachers and thereafter, counselling exclusively for persons, who want change of position from teacher to warden or vice versa. One of the object behind the transfer policy by counselling as per G.O.Ms.No. 162, Adi Dravidar and Tribal Welfare Department, dated 16.11.2021 is transparency and this Court cannot allow/permit self serving interpretation without any rational nexus to the object that is sought to be achieved by the policy guidelines and instructions vide Government Order dated 16.11.2021.

12.The learned Additional Advocate General is unable to point out any clause in the G.O., to support his argument that counselling on 29.12.2022 is not for petitioner/appellant, who is a teacher seeking transfer to another place as a teacher. Hence, 3/7

the impugned order holding that the appellant is not eligible to participate in the counselling on 22.01.2022 and his request was wrongly considered cannot be accepted. This Court finds no element of fraud or misrepresentation on the part of the appellant, while participating in the second counselling for transfer to the post of teacher in another place. 13.From the two circulars/communications dated 28.12.2022 and 12.01.2022, this Court is unable to find any specific instruction or direction prohibiting such transfers considering the request of the appellant.

Absolutely no mala fide intention or misrepresentation can be attributed to the appellant's participation in second counselling and this Court is unable to find any reasonable nexus to disqualify the appellant to participate in the second counselling, when we examine the Government guidelines and instructions vide G.O.Ms.No.102 dated 16.11.2021. The communication of the second respondent does not disqualify by specific reasons and there is no prohibition for the appellant to apply for counselling seeking transfer as a teacher to another place to work as teacher in some other place.

Except the second communication, no other executive orders of the Government is produced before this Court. It is to be noted that from the Government Order vide G.O.Ms.No.162, dated 16.11.2021, this Court is unable to find any object that is sought to be achieved by interpreting the two communications, as it was projected by the learned Additional Advocate General. This Court find no clue from the Government order vide G.O.Ms.No. 162, dated 16.11.2021 to sustain the argument of the learned Additional Advocate General.

When the appellant was transferred pursuant to his participation in the second counselling and transfer order was signed by the second respondent and subsequently permitted to join in the transferred place, the appellant will be put to serious prejudice, if the transfer is recalled. For the reasons stated in the order impugned in the writ petition, this Court is unable to sustain the order of the learned Single Judge. The impugned order challenged in the writ petition is quashed. 14.With the above observations, this Writ Appeal stands allowed. No costs. Consequently, connected civil miscellaneous petition is closed."

5/7

3. Since the order impugned in the present Writ Petition is the same as that of the order impugned in W.A.(MD).No.177 of 2022, the petitioner herein is also entitled to succeed. Accordingly, the impugned order, dated 01.02.2022, on the file of the second respondent, insofar as the petitioner is concerned, is quashed.

4. This Writ Petition stands allowed accordingly. There shall be no order as to costs.
